Beschreibung:

Book of Hours, Use of Paris, in Latin and French, illuminated manuscript on vellum [northern France (Paris), c.1415] 143 leaves (plus 1 endleaf at front and back), 210mm. by 150mm., wanting 2 bifolia from the fifth gathering, 2 leaves after fol.78 and a single leaf after 109 and a leaf or two from end, else complete, collation: i12, ii6, iii-iv8, v4 (2 outer bifolia wanting), vi-x8, xi6 (i and ii wanting), xii-xiv8, xv7 (ii wanting), xvi-xviii8, xix4, horizontal catchwords, 15 lines in dark brown ink in a fine and angular gothic bookhand, rubrics in red, one-line initials in burnished gold on pink or blue grounds heightened with white tracery, line-fillers to match, two-line initials in pink or blue on gold grounds, often enclosing coloured foliage, each page of text and Calendar with single coloured text border edged in gold with full or three-quarter borders of delicate single line rinceaux terminating in coloured flowers and gold ivy leaves, sixteen small miniatures comprising twelve Calendar scenes of the Occupations of the Months in multilobed compartments in the lower margins and four rectangular miniatures of the evangelists writing (fols.13r, 14r, 15v and 17r), ten large miniatures by the Boucicaut Master (fols.19r, 42r, 52v, 58v, 63r, 67v, 72r, 85r, 103v and 115v), above 3-line coloured initials enclosing foliage on brightly burnished gold grounds, and within full borders of fleshy acanthus leaves with gold undersides, sprouting from ornamental flowerpots in the bas-de-page, terminating in gold flowers and detailed cone-like buds and enclosing numerous birds, four with wide border frames of coloured intertwining foliage on gold bars on three sides, a small hole in fol.9, some small stains throughout, occasional minor flaking to areas of miniatures (faces on fol.42r with spots of retouching), else in excellent condition with wide and clean margins, traces of original painted edges in floral designs within scrolling compartments, old red velvet (worn in places) over wooden boards, perhaps fundamentally original, brass clasps and catches
